PMBP缩磺胺席夫碱及其铜配合物的合成与抑菌活性 被引量:3

Synthesis and antibacterial activity of the Schiff base derived from PMBP and sulfanilamide and its transitional metallic copper complex

摘要 In this paper,one novel Schiff base(HL) derived from 1-phenyl-3-methyl-4-benzoyl-pyrazolone-5(PMBP) and sulfanilamide and its corresponding transitional metallic copper complex have been synthesized in the nonaqueous solvent.The formula of complex is CuL2 based on elemental analysis,complexometric titration,molar conductance value and mass spectra data.Its molecular structure is characterized by means of IR,TG and 1HNMR,etc.,and the antibacterial activities under different concentrations of these two compounds are also measured with Oxford cup method.
